Classify symbols by type-name.
* src/uniqstr.h (UNIQSTR_CMP): New. * src/output.c (symbol_type_name_cmp, symbols_by_type_name) (type_names_output): New. (muscles_output): Use it. * data/lalr1.cc (b4_symbol_action_): Remove. (b4_symbol_case_, b4_type_action_): New. Adjust uses of b4_symbol_action_ to use b4_type_action_.
